Which side of the plane to sit from New Chitose Airport (Sapporo) to Daniel K Inouye International Airport (Honolulu)?
Left Side of the Plane
The left side offers a superior view of the Hokkaido coastline during departure and a breathtaking perspective of Oahu's North Shore and Pearl Harbor during the morning arrival into Honolulu.
Hokkaido Coastline
View the twinkling lights of Tomakomai and the rugged southeastern coast of Hokkaido shortly after takeoff from New Chitose.
Pacific Starfield
On this overnight route, the left side provides a clear, unencumbered view of northern constellations away from city light pollution.
Oahu North Shore
As the plane begins its descent, catch glimpses of the famous surf breaks and lush green ridges of Oahu's northern coastline.
Pearl Harbor
On a standard approach to Runway 8L, you get a direct view of the USS Arizona Memorial and the historic naval base.
For the best experience, choose a seat well ahead of the wing to avoid engine heat distortion. As most flights on this route are overnight red-eyes, the highlights occur in the first 30 minutes and the final hour. Keep your window shade closed during the middle of the flight to avoid waking others when the sun rises over the Pacific.
